Acquisition
Acquisition

Effective December 1, 2014, we purchased a 22.875 percent interest in Pipe Line Holdings from subsidiaries of MPC for consideration of $600.0 million, which was financed through borrowings under our bank revolving credit facility, as discussed in Note 14. In addition, we accepted a contribution of 7.625 percent of outstanding partnership interests of Pipe Line Holdings from subsidiaries of MPC in exchange for the issuance of equity valued at $200.0 million, as discussed in Note 7. We recorded the combined 30.5 percent interest at its historical carrying value of $334.8 million and the excess cash paid and equity contributed over historical carrying value of $465.2 million as a decrease to general partner equity. Prior to this transaction, the 30.5 percent interest was held by MPC and was reflected as part of the noncontrolling interest retained by MPC in our consolidated financial statements. Beginning December 1, 2014, our consolidated financial statements reflect the 99.5 percent general partner interest in Pipe Line Holdings owned by MPLX LP, while the 0.5 percent limited partner interest held by MPC is reflected as a noncontrolling interest.

On March 1, 2014, we acquired a 13 percent interest in Pipe Line Holdings from MPC for consideration of $310.0 million, which was funded with $40.0 million of cash on hand and $270.0 million of borrowings on our bank revolving credit facility. We recorded the 13 percent interest in Pipe Line Holdings at its historical carrying value of $137.5 million and the excess cash paid over historical carrying value of $172.5 million as a decrease to general partner equity.

In addition, on May 1, 2013, we acquired a five percent interest in Pipe Line Holdings from MPC for consideration of $100.0 million, which was funded with cash on hand. We recorded the five percent interest in Pipe Line Holdings at its historical carrying value of $53.6 million and the excess cash paid over historical carrying value of $46.4 million as a decrease to general partner equity.

These acquisitions were accounted for on a prospective basis and the terms of the acquisitions were approved by the conflicts committee of the board of directors of our general partner, which is comprised entirely of independent directors.
